#2b878f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2b878f is composed of 16.9% red, 52.9% green and 56.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.9% cyan, 5.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.9% black. It has a hue angle of 184.8 degrees, a saturation of 53.8% and a lightness of 36.5%. #2b878f color hex could be obtained by blending #56ffff with #000f1f.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

Shades and Tints of #2b878f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020707 is the darkest color, while #f7fc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2b878f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#566364 is the less saturated color, while #00abba is the most saturated one.
